Chester (short for Otto von Chesterfield, Esquire[1]) is a unique passive mob that acts as a mobile Chest. By clicking on Chester, the player can store up to nine stacks of items inside him.
Chester will first spawn after the Eye Bone is placed in the player's inventory. He will then follow the Eye Bone from that point on. As long as the Eye Bone is in the player's possession, Chester will follow the player. If the Eye Bone is dropped on the ground or stored somewhere (even inside Chester himself), he will stop following the player and remain with the Eye Bone.
Chester regenerates Health at a rate of 22.5 HP every 3 seconds. When killed, he drops all of the items stored inside, and the Eye Bone will close its eye. If he dies while burning, any flammable items that he was carrying will be set on fire and burnt to Ashes. Chester will respawn in one game day, wherever the Eye Bone happens to be.
As long as Webber is the one carrying the Eye Bone, spiders will not attack Chester. This does not apply to the Spider Queen, or the spiders spawned by her.
If the player carrying the Eye Bone logs out or goes into Caves, the Eye Bone will drop from their inventory. In the Caves, Hutch can be found as a replacement for Chester.
Shadow Chester
Chester can transform under the magic of a Full Moon when filled with specific magic items in his 9 inventory slots. Filling all of Chester's inventory slots with at least one unit of Nightmare Fuel will create Shadow Chester. Shadow Chester gains 3 more inventory slots, bringing his total inventory space to 12, and causes food inside him to spoil 50% faster, the same rate as if it were left on the ground.
The items in Shadow Chester link to the Shadow Dimension, meaning that items placed inside Shadow Chester can also be accessed via the Magician's Chest or the Magician's Top Hat and vice versa. This means that Shadow Chester can no longer hold certain items (including the Eye Bone). If Shadow Chester dies, he does not drop the contents of the Shadow Dimension, leaving them accessible from the Magician's Chest, the Magician's Top Hat, and a future Shadow Chester. This also means that, in absence of Maxwell's items, Shadow Chester's death renders his contents inaccessible until Chester respawns and is transformed into Shadow Chester again.
Snow Chester
Filling Chester instead with one Blue Gem at each slot will turn him into Snow Chester at Full Moon. Snow Chester's ability causes food to last twice as long inside him, effectively turning Chester into a fuzzy and portable Ice Box. If Chester dies, he loses his transformation and returns as normal.
Ice Chester will prevent Ice from melting and cool Thermal Stones at the same speed as an Ice Box. Spiders befriended by Webber will not attack Chester.
Tips
- Eye Bone's location usually is close to the spawn and next to a road.
- Since Chester regenerates health at a fast rate, he can be a useful tool in restoring the player's health. If Chester is attacked with the Bat Bat, the player will regain health from the hit with no risk of being attacked but any followers will attack Chester. Chester's regeneration can be used to lure aggressive mobs like Spiders away from the player.
- It may be a good idea to keep the Eye Bone in a Backpack so that when armor is equipped, Chester will remain near the Backpack while enemies are dealt with. However, it may backfire if Chester dies in the combat he followed the player into.
- Chester can only transform into Shadow Chester or Snow Chester if the required materials to do so are placed inside the normal version of Chester. In other words, it is impossible for Shadow Chester to transform into Snow Chester (and vice versa).
- The Eye Bone can be dropped on the ground when not using Chester.
- If Chester is removed via Console commands, he will not respawn. He can be spawned again with console commands, but will not follow the Eye Bone; this can be fixed by placing the Eye Bone inside Chester and taking it back out.
- Because of how the hunger mechanics work for captured critters (such as Moleworms, Rabbits, or Bees in the player's inventory) it is possible to place them inside Snow Chester in order to halve the depletion rate of their hunger meter. This means a Rabbit will starve after 4 days instead of 2 inside Snow Chester.
Trivia

- Chester was added in the Spoiled Rotten update.
- Chester's name is a pun on him being a mobile chest.
- Chester is one of the few Mobs that cannot be frozen.
- Krampus cannot steal from Chester. However, Chester can be killed, allowing Krampus to steal items that were stored in Chester.
- Chester cannot be healed using healing items.
- If Fireflies are stored inside of Chester, he will sometimes give off a tiny amount of light.[Verification Needed]
- If one were to light an item within Chester's inventory, he will hop around in panic and ignite nearby flammable objects while providing light.
- Shadow Chester was implemented after achieving $25,000 in total pledges during Klei's Chester Plush Kickstarter.
- Snow Chester was implemented after achieving $120,000 in total pledges during Klei's Chester Plush Kickstarter.
- Chester is possibly a reference to the Luggage from the Discworld series, which are suitcase-like creatures similar in appearance.
- According to Wilson, Chester is an Esq., which is short for esquire. In the United Kingdom, esquire was used to denote a member of nobility below the rank of a knight. In more recent times, it's simply used as an honorific. In modern North America, it is commonly used to denote a lawyer. It came from Old French and is literally translated as "shield-bearer".
- Before the All's Well That Maxwell update, it was possible to obtain two Chesters when traveling between levels.
- A three-dimensional Chester can be downloaded and interacted with in Snapchat.[2]
- There is an unused Ballonicorn Chester stored in the game files. This version of Chester was supposed to be exclusive to the unused Pyro character.
- According to Wagstaff, Chester has nine stomachs - the exact number of item slots he has. This might mean that Chester consumes the items the player stores in him and regurgitates them for the player afterwards. This would also mean that Chester grows three extra stomachs when he turns into Shadow Chester.
